3. Process 1 is considered as cloning, and to be more specific, reproductive cloning. The aim of this is to produce an offspring that has the same genetic make up as the original or parent organism. Process 2 is an example of artificial selection. This is also known as selective breeding where breeders choose certain traits to pass on to the off springs by selecting the organisms that have the traits desired.

4. Furry feet of polar bears provide them extra traction when they walk on snow. The fur also provides extra warmth. They also have foot pads on the soles of their feet that help them as well. Together, polar bear have something that works like snow boots.

5. Large-scale insulin could be produced in relatively lesser time because bacteria reproduce through asexual means. They produce copies of themselves that are genetically identical. An advantage of asexual reproduction is the process occurs in a much faster rate. With that said, insulin supply would increase, which will help many diabetic patients.

6. Recessive alleles in a genotype are represented by a lowercase letter. On the other hand, dominant alleles are represented by a capital letter. Squares and circles are used in pedigree charts to represent the whole genotype of an organism for a specific trait.

10. Mitosis and meiosis are both forms of cell division. Mitosis produces daughter cells that are exactly the same as the parent cell, while Meiosis produces daughter cells that are different. They produce what we call haploid cells, which has only half the chromosomes of the parent cell. Gametes or sex cells are produced through meiosis, while body cells are produced through mitosis.
